1203

Events

  • April 16 - Philip II of France enters Rouen, leading to the eventual unification of Normandy and France.
  • June 23 - Fleet of the Fourth Crusade enters Bosphorus
  • July 17 - Fourth Crusade captures Constantinople by assault; the Byzantine emperor Alexius III flees from his capital into exile.
  • August 1 - Fourth Crusade elevates Alexius IV as Byzantine emperor, after the citizens of Constantinople proclaim as emperor Isaac II Angelus (Alexius IV's father).
  • William de Braose, Fourth Lord of Bramber becomes the guardian of Arthur I, Duke of Brittany, and is possibly responsible for his death.
  • Minamoto no Sanetomo becomes shogun of the Kamakura Shogunate

    Births

  • Peter II of Savoy

    Deaths

  • Arthur I, Duke of Brittany

    Heads of states

  • France - Philippe II, Auguste King of France (reigned from 1180 to 1223)
